What's The Definition Of Insincere?

insincere
adjective: If you say that someone is insincere, you are being critical of them because they say things they do not really mean, usually pleasant, admiring, or encouraging things.

insincere in American English
not sincere; deceptive or hypocritical; not to be trusted
adjective: not sincere; not honest in the expression of actual feeling; hypocritical

insincere in British English
adjective: lacking sincerity; hypocritical
